Reeder Superintendent ihe Village of Mou�ds View is located in the N.W. corner af Ramsey County. It is about I6'miles fTOm domtown St. Paul and 12 miles from downtown Minneapol3s. It covers about 2600 acres and had a 1960 population of 6,417. The present estimated population is 6,700. ?he saturation population will be about 17,000 and may be reaehed about 1980, ihe Municipal deep well system, recently completed, is designed to serve the ultimate developement of the Village. Four hundred acres are presently zoned and reserved for industrial and cammercial rises. Of the 15 school buildings in District #621, Pinewood Elementary, Red Oak Elementary and Edgewood Junior High are within the Village, Messiah Lutheran, Spring Lake Park Lutheran, Cross of Glory Lutheran and Sunriae Methodist Church a:e lo�ated in Mounds View. The Aamsey County Library ha. a branch in Mounds View. Mounds View is part of the North Suburban Sewer Distriet which plans to start construction of a sewer system this year� Mounds View is also a�ember of the North Suburban Ho-pital District which plana to e�nstruet a 200 bed hospital in the near futuxe. Natural ga:; ±s �erved to the Village by Northern States Power of St, Paul ar.d electr3city is served by Northern States ro�zr of Minneapolis. Interatute Free���qy # 35 West is under construetion along the Easte^r. border of the Village and U.S. #1� crossea the Villa�a {SOT Ea�t to West. The Anoka County Airport is located on the Nosth border of the Village and is presently being expanded to be the second major airport in the Minneapolia- St. Paul area. The Twin City Arsenal, owned by the Defense Department and leasad by private indsastries is lccated on ±he Fast border of the Village. Minneapolis Honeywell and other companies do ciasaified work io� tho d9fena� department and th� space agency at this facility. Lakeside Park, jointly owned and operated by Mounds View and Spring ?.zke Park, has an improved awimming beach� picnic area, lighted ball diamond and other recreation facilities, Numer.ous playgrounds are located thraugh ouL the Village, The�e have swings, ball diamonds, skating rinks with warming houses.
